We encourage you to inquire about becoming a part of our teamTeam Select Home Care is looking for a Relationship Manager to join our Team Select family. The Relationship manager will work with both internal staff and patients and their families. They will also assist with payroll and scheduling of our field staff. The Relationship Manager will report directly to the Director of Operations.
- Manage case load of 1520 members.
- Maintain a current awareness of the open positions for field staff in collaboration with Director of Nursing, Director of Operations, and scheduling department.
- Maintain relationships with clients and employees and promote harmonious interpersonal relationships.
- Maintain strict confidentiality on patient, agency, and employee matters.
- Coordinate visit schedule for all field staff by staffing case for 60day periods (or as ordered) with all applicable disciplines.
- Ensure that all schedules are being followed and all documentation is submitted (missed visits, PRN visits and more).
- Schedule only as directed by physician orders.
- Attend weekly case conference at Director of Nursing's request.
- Reconcile schedules with clinical itinerary records and perform computer system verification with the Administrative Assistant.
- Help with payroll reconciliation/preparation as directed by Director of Operations.
- Become a part of oncall rotation.
- Demonstrate an ability to identify problems and initiative to reach quality decisions.
- Willing to drive to visit clients for checkins.
